Don't forget an s-line will only actually drop by about 25mm if you buy 45mm springs, also the cab is quite a bit heavier than the saloon so choice is a bit more limited.

Black or graphite would suit yours as @A4Rob said. BBS, 3SDM or Rotiform are popular choices amongst aftermarket brands then people generally go for RS4, A5, A8 or black edition wheels for more of an OEM look. Black BBS CH in my opinion but looks are a very personal thing.

I think that Avant and cabrio coils are the same - saloon kits don't have to compensate for the rear weight. That's what I was told once anyway.
I had FK cheapo coils on for a few months before I fitted the Air suspension and tbh, they rode quite nice compared to the S-line suspension. With coilovers you have the option of deciding how low you can reasonably get away with too.
